#7d5ffe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d5ffe is composed of 49% red, 37.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 251.3 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#7d5ffe color hex could be obtained by blending #fabeff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#7d5ffe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d5ffe has RGB values of R:125, G:95,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 8216574.

Shades and Tints of #7d5ffe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.
